Description:

4-Chloro-2-pyridinecarbaldehyde is a kinetic fluorescent probe that reacts with nucleophilic amines. It has a linear response in the range of 10-100 μM and fluorescence properties that are sensitive to pH. 4-Chloro-2-pyridinecarbaldehyde is used as a fluorescence probe for the detection and identification of biomolecules. It can be used for the determination of ethylene acetal concentrations in wastewater, as well as for the alkylation of proteins. This chemical also exhibits excellent fluorescence properties and can be used as a substrate for thiosemicarbazide.
